Were you expecting to ‘cut and take’ in 2011 with Kojima Productions’ next Metal Gear action game, Metal Gear Solid: Rising?
According to a report on Kotaku, you’ll have to wait until 2012 to slash robots in half with an impossibly sharp sword, and snatch out their delicious energy-soaked innards.
Kotaku is saying that they’ve been told Metal Gear Solid: Rising will only see the fluorescent retail light of day in 2012, following expectations and release window announcements of early 2011.
